Peanut Butter and CKD: Potassium Data per 100 g
The Potassium level in Peanut Butter is 558 mg per 100 g (28% of the daily limit). Against the 2,000 mg daily allowance, this is a High contribution.
About Peanut Butter
For Legumes & Nuts, Peanut Butter is a typical example. Legumes and nuts are typically high in both phosphorus and potassium, so they need care. Plant phosphorus absorbs at a lower rate (30-50%), so the real load is smaller than the numbers suggest.
Nutrient insight
Peanut Butter's phosphorus is the top contributor (34% of its limit). Source matters: animal phosphorus absorbs at 60-80%, additive phosphorus near 100% - the same number can mean very different real loads.
